How much of a challenge has this year's two-race engine rule been? It has been tough, even though the results of all the teams have been very impressive.




All the problems we had to solve in between
the two races were new and unpredictable and
you cannot believe how many times we really
had to work. You could call it a controlled
emergency situation!

Have you experienced any major issues during the season?
I can't go into detail but certainly what we learned this year is that the quality
of parts with a longer-life engine became a very serious issue. In the past
you had new component and you designed it, tested it and that was fine.
With a 400km engine you were safe. But with a much longer mileage we
found that the quality had to be controlled at a much higher level. To perform
long-runs over 1500kms during the season took a lot. In the past we could
check an engine in one day but now it sometimes takes a week to check one
engine. And one engine does not provide a statistical base, you have to test
at least two. So the reaction time can become very slow and that was a big
change. It added a lot of inertia on creativity because in the past we were
much more aggressive in introducing new things. We had a problem with a
part we had used since the beginning without any issue and struggled to be
able to solve it during the season.




With the advantage of longer stints, how
big an issue was fuel economy?

We worked a lot. In some races we also used
engines with extreme mapping in order to be
able to do one or two laps more at the end of a
stint. The typical optimisation during the engine development is based on improving the specific
fuel consumption. Normally you are speaking
about small margins as one or two percent is a
big number, and the way you use the fuel over
the lap is much more significant. You can save
up to 10% that way, so we worked mostly on
the track and on the dyno only to see if there
was any impact on reliability. You always want
to reduce the specific fuel consumption – that is
the target of an engine man. But it won't bring
a big advantage. When you are talking about
getting an extra lap on a stint of 10, you are
obviously talking about 10%.

How much do you vary the fuel maps and what is the effect on
power?

We have a lot of maps available. Typically there is one for maximum rpm/performance and then we work down, linked to fuel consumption.
They will range from a map where, for example, you just save a little bit
of fuel and maybe compromise a tenth of a second on a lap, to a very
extreme one where you can save up to 10% but you have to make a big
compromise on lap time. It sometimes happens that a driver is following
another car and can't overtake but will be able to by going one lap further
at a pit stop. We have several set-ups, all under the driver's control. Ralf
and Jarno have both been really brilliant at managing it, for instance going
into fuel saving mode. Who better than them to know how much
performance they need in a certain moment?
